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| [oni-core] Start the week on Monday | Tom Willemse | 2021-08-23 | 1 | -1/+8 |
| | |||||
* | [oni-core] Only enable yas-global-mode if everything is ↵ | Tom Willemse | 2021-08-12 | 1 | -4/+7 |
| | | | | installed | ||||
* | [oni-core] Require ‘package’ to use ↵ | Tom Willemse | 2021-08-07 | 1 | -3/+5 |
| | | | | ‘package-installed-p’ | ||||
* | [oni-cmake] Move autoload to ‘oni-core’ | Tom Willemse | 2021-07-30 | 1 | -1/+2 |
| | |||||
* | Move loading for ‘oni-clojure’ and required packages ↵ | Tom Willemse | 2021-07-27 | 1 | -2/+7 |
| | | | | into ‘oni-core’ | ||||
* | [oni-core] Enable ‘yas-global-mode’ if ↵ | Tom Willemse | 2021-07-27 | 1 | -1/+3 |
| | | | | ‘oni-yasnippet’ is installed | ||||
* | [oni-browse-url] Move autoload into ‘oni-core’ | Tom Willemse | 2021-07-27 | 1 | -1/+2 |
| | | | | | Because these configurations might now be installed through a package manager they should be loaded through my “core” configuration. | ||||
* | [oni-core] Move enabling of modes to after setting up ↵ | Tom Willemse | 2021-07-26 | 1 | -9/+11 |
| | | | | | | | auto loads This way I can be sure that any files that need to get loaded when these get enabled will be loaded. | ||||
* | [oni-core] Add code to load all of the other ↵ | Tom Willemse | 2021-07-26 | 1 | -1/+23 |
| | | | | | | configuration files Well, all of those that I’ve updated to require loading. | ||||
* | [oni-core] Add a line to the dashboard footer messages | Tom Willemse | 2021-07-24 | 1 | -2/+3 |
| | |||||
* | Add comments on how to use the packages managed by Guix | Tom Willemse | 2021-07-15 | 1 | -2/+5 |
| | |||||
* | [oni-core] Update messages in the dashboard | Tom Willemse | 2021-07-08 | 1 | -1/+18 |
| | | | | These are some of the messages from “Pragmating Thinking & Learning” | ||||
* | [oni-core] Add keybinding for `imenu' | Tom Willemse | 2021-07-05 | 1 | -1/+2 |
| | |||||
* | [oni-core] Add Login keyring and remove ‘.netrc’ ↵ | Tom Willemse | 2021-07-01 | 1 | -2/+5 |
| | | | | auth sources | ||||
* | [oni-core] Don’t try to automatically load | Tom Willemse | 2021-06-21 | 1 | -3/+1 |
| | |||||
* | [oni-core] Ensure that ‘initial-buffer-choice’ gets ↵ | Tom Willemse | 2021-06-21 | 1 | -2/+2 |
| | | | | a live buffer | ||||
* | [oni-core] Require ‘auth-source’ | Tom Willemse | 2021-06-21 | 1 | -1/+2 |
| | |||||
* | [oni-core] Add dashboard | Tom Willemse | 2021-06-21 | 1 | -7/+5 |
| | |||||
* | [oni-core] Add a function that does the reverse of ↵ | Tom Willemse | 2021-04-25 | 1 | -1/+10 |
| | | | | | | | ‘fill-paragraph’ This was taken from Bastien Guerry’s Emacs configuration: https://github.com/bzg/dotemacs | ||||
* | [oni-core] Use ‘org-mode’ for the initial scratch buffer | Tom Willemse | 2021-04-25 | 1 | -1/+7 |
| | |||||
* | [oni-core] Enable ‘auto-insert-mode’ | Tom Willemse | 2021-04-25 | 1 | -1/+2 |
| | |||||
* | [oni-core] Use Gnus to read mail | Tom Willemse | 2021-04-25 | 1 | -1/+5 |
| | |||||
* | Add ‘insert-char-preview’ | Tom Willemse | 2021-02-27 | 1 | -2/+3 |
| | | | | | | This package exposes a function ‘insert-char-preview’ that does the same thing as ‘insert-char’ except that it shows a preview of the character in the completion. | ||||
* | Add sort paragraph Hydra option | Tom Willemse | 2021-02-27 | 1 | -1/+7 |
| | |||||
* | Add a hydra to sort lines and strings | Tom Willemse | 2021-01-31 | 1 | -9/+25 |
| | |||||
* | Diminish ‘which-key-mode’ | Tom Willemse | 2020-12-18 | 1 | -1/+2 |
| | |||||
* | Properly diminish ‘gcmh-mode’ and ‘ws-butler-mode’ | Tom Willemse | 2020-12-18 | 1 | -3/+3 |
| | | | | | When these packages get updated they get reloaded. This undoes what ‘diminish’ did, so we have to keep doing it whenever they get reloaded. | ||||
* | Remove ‘composable-mode’ | Tom Willemse | 2020-12-18 | 1 | -3/+2 |
| | | | | | | I liked the idea, but the implementatino was too flakey and didn’t actually let me do what I wanted to do. The biggest issue was that ‘comment-dwim’ didn’t work anymore and it got easily confused and screwed up the colors for my mode-line. | ||||
* | Add which-key mode | Tom Willemse | 2020-12-02 | 1 | -2/+4 |
| | |||||
* | Add composable.el | Tom Willemse | 2020-11-13 | 1 | -2/+3 |
| | |||||
* | Add ‘embrace’ configuration | Tom Willemse | 2020-10-30 | 1 | -2/+2 |
| | |||||
* | Add windmove keybindings | Tom Willemse | 2020-10-19 | 1 | -1/+5 |
| | |||||
* | Use ws-butler | Tom Willemse | 2020-10-15 | 1 | -8/+5 |
| | | | | | | | | | | | | | | | | At work I have to work with a lot of files that other people work on as well. Other people don’t usually have their editor set up to remove all trailing whitespace, and we’re not allowed to make a change that includes a lot of extra whitespace changes[1]. So I end up having to revert a lot of whitespace changes just before submitting. And if I then have to make more changes, for example because something was pointed out in a code review, I have to do it again. ‘ws-butler’ promises that it will still prevent me from submitting extraneous whitespace, but will not touch lines that I haven’t changed, so that would prevent me from having to revert them all the time. [1]: This is good, having a lot of whitespace changes can distract from or even completely hide the actual change you’re trying to make. | ||||
* | Diminish gcmh-mode | Tom Willemse | 2020-10-15 | 1 | -2/+5 |
| | |||||
* | Drop helpful | Tom Willemse | 2020-09-09 | 1 | -7/+2 |
| | | | | | I’ve been using it for a while and I don’t actually like it much better than the built-in help functionality. | ||||
* | Add gcmh - the Garbage Collection Magic Hack | Tom Willemse | 2020-04-30 | 1 | -2/+4 |
| | |||||
* | Fix making scripts executable on save | Tom Willemse | 2020-04-30 | 1 | -1/+2 |
| | |||||
* | Fix oni-core tests | Tom Willemse | 2020-04-26 | 1 | -7/+7 |
| | |||||
* | Silence ‘recentf-save-list’ | Tom Willemse | 2020-04-26 | 1 | -2/+7 |
| | | | | | | ‘recentf-save-list’ sends a message that it’s saving the recentf list, but seeing that after every time I don’t do something for 10 seconds in Emacs gets a little annoying. | ||||
* | Ensure idle timer for ‘recentf-save-list’ only gets ↵ | Tom Willemse | 2020-04-07 | 1 | -2/+7 |
| | | | | created once | ||||
* | Add navigation functions for end-of-line and ↵ | Tom Willemse | 2020-04-07 | 1 | -1/+28 |
| | | | | beginning-of-line | ||||
* | Add some settings that should improve performance for ↵ | Tom Willemse | 2020-02-25 | 1 | -1/+6 |
| | | | | lsp-mode | ||||
* | Enable recentf-mode in Emacs | Tom Willemse | 2020-02-24 | 1 | -2/+8 |
| | |||||
* | Don’t use ~/.authinfo for storing credentials | Tom Willemse | 2020-02-03 | 1 | -1/+3 |
| | |||||
* | Don’t show the default help tooltip on the mode-line | Tom Willemse | 2020-01-10 | 1 | -1/+4 |
| | |||||
* | Use ‘ibuffer-jump’ instead of ‘ibuffer’ | Tom Willemse | 2019-12-10 | 1 | -2/+2 |
| | | | | | ‘ibuffer-jump’ moves the point to be on the buffer that you jump from, ‘ibuffer’ doesn’t change point. | ||||
* | Allow ‘fit-window-to-buffer’ to resize windows ↵ | Tom Willemse | 2019-09-19 | 1 | -1/+2 |
| | | | | horizontally | ||||
* | Show both "*helpful" and "*Help" buffers in a side window | Tom Willemse | 2019-09-19 | 1 | -1/+3 |
| | |||||
* | Fix checkdoc warning | Tom Willemse | 2019-09-18 | 1 | -1/+1 |
| | |||||
* | Add some layout management commands | Tom Willemse | 2019-09-18 | 1 | -1/+5 |
| | | | | | | | | | After watching a YouTube video[1] on managing window layouts in Emacs I was reminded of ‘winner-mode’ and introduced to the ‘ivy-push-view’ and ‘ivy-switch-view’ commands. As I feel like I frequently end up with setting up and losing layouts, I think these may be useful. [1]: https://www.youtube.com/watch?v=kyllrQiNsyA |